package glib
/*
#include <stdlib.h>
#include "closure.h"
static inline
gulong go_signal_connect(GObject* inst, guint sig, GoClosure* cl) {
return g_signal_connect_closure_by_id(
(gpointer) inst,
sig,
0,
(GClosure*) cl,
TRUE
);
}
static inline
void go_signal_emit(const GValue *inst_and_params, guint sig, GValue *ret) {
return g_signal_emitv(
inst_and_params,
sig,
0,
ret
);
}
*/
import "C"
import (
"runtime"
)
type SigHandlerId C.gulong
type Object struct {
obj *C.GObject
cls map[SigHandlerId]*Closure
}
func (o *Object) Ref() *Object {
if o.obj == nil {
panic("Ref on nil object")
}
return &Object{(*C.GObject)(C.g_object_ref(C.gpointer(o.obj))), o.cls}
}
func (o *Object) Unref() {
if o.obj == nil {
panic("Unref on nil object")
}
C.g_object_unref(C.gpointer(o.obj))
o.obj = nil
o.cls = nil
}
func (o *Object) destroy() {
if o.obj != nil {
C.g_object_unref(C.gpointer(o.obj))
}
}
func MapGObject(obj *C.GObject) (o *Object) {
o = &Object{obj, make(map[SigHandlerId]*Closure)}
runtime.SetFinalizer(o, (*Object).destroy)
return
}
func MapGPointer(p C.gpointer) (o *Object) {
return MapGObject((*C.GObject)(p))
}
func NewObject(t Type) *Object {
return MapGPointer(C.g_object_newv(C.GType(t), 0, nil))
}
func (o *Object) Connect(sig Signal, cb_func interface{}) {
c := NewClosure(cb_func)
h := SigHandlerId(C.go_signal_connect(o.obj, C.guint(sig), c.cl))
o.cls[h] = c
}
func (o *Object) Emit(sig Signal, args ...interface{}) interface{} {
prms := make([]Value, len(args) + 1)
prms[0] = *ValueOf(o.obj)
for i, a := range args {
prms[i+1] = *ValueOf(a)
}
ret := NewValue()
C.go_signal_emit((*C.GValue)(&prms[0]), C.guint(sig), (*C.GValue)(ret))
return ret.Get()
}
